- Julie Murray was here! We had an opportunity to invite our parents to come see our lives for a week. While my mom was here we partnered with an organization called Wipe Every Tear. We went into bars and talked with the girls who had been trafficked, being bought by men for the night, with no choice. Wipe Every Tear provides these women with a safe home, meals, free tuition, and support for their families. We spent hours in these bars buying girls drinks so we could tell them about freedom. Later that week 22 girls got on a bus and joined us to come see the organization for themselves. FREEDOM WAS FOUND FOR 22 WOMEN.
